MEMO — Branch Managers

Effective end of Q3, the Vexalite cookware line is retired. Halt reorders now. Clear remaining stock via markdown per the Hollis Ridge schedule. Warranty support continues twelve months. Route customer questions to the retirement FAQ; do not improvise messaging. Floor space reallocates to the Ardenware rollout in October. Staffing unchanged. The rationale for this timing is summarized below.

board note of kadug-tawig: Only 5 of the 100 pilot accounts renewed Oliath, so a churn review is set for April 15.

## Releases

Quick note for the sync: GarageGlance v2.4 ships the occupancy feed for the Marlowe Street deck, now polling sensors every 30 seconds instead of two minutes. Counts should stop drifting during rush hour. Tag releases off `main`, run the feed smoke test, and ping Tova if the diff looks weird. All release artifacts must be verified against the key below.

signing key of tahog-tajog = bky6_QV8tna

**Ticket: Kiosk watchdog stuck in restart loop — Pellridge lobby units**

The Doorlight kiosk watchdog on the Pellridge fleet keeps killing healthy sessions. Cause traced to a bad env rollout last Thursday: WATCHDOG_TIMEOUT_SECS was set to 3 instead of 300, and HEARTBEAT_URL points at the decommissioned probe host. On-call should push the corrected env file from the fleet template and reboot each unit. Note the watchdog reports upstream to the Fleetkeeper console, which authenticates via a token placed on the next line.

secret setting of fawig-tawip: RELAY_SECRET3=e04

### Step 3: Configure credentials

Before running the Shrinkwright CLI against a customer's batch, the worker host needs its resize-queue credential. Without it, jobs enqueue locally but never upload, which support often sees reported as "stuck at 0%." Copy the credential from the internal ops vault for the correct region — staging and production differ. Then open the host's .env file and add the following line.

vault entry, hafop-yagag: VAULT_KEY8=06fc5da7